What Makes Vintage Engagement Rings Special?

Vintage engagement rings have plenty of factors that make them unique. First, these rings have intricate designs. Since these pieces were likely handmade, there will not be any exact copies out there. These options are suitable if you’re looking for something no one else will have.

Another factor that makes antique engagement rings great is resale value. When it comes to a person’s estate, diamond jewelry also plays a massive role in it. If you were to sell your vintage rings, you could earn a lot of money from them.

Where Can You Buy Vintage Engagement Rings?

#1 – Local Jewelry Stores

These are often the first option that comes to a person’s mind. All you have to do is go to your local store, ask the jeweler for their antique options, and choose the one that feels like the best deal.

The only problem with shopping from these stores is that most of the “vintage rings” you’ll find are costume jewelry. It means that it’s less valuable and doesn’t age well. If you want to go for this option, make sure to ask for “period fine jewelry.” This way, you’ll get to the items you want.

#2 – Independent Seller

Another exciting option is to look for independent sellers online or through people you know. Depending on the piece, these people may be selling their jewelry for many reasons, so it may be possible to find an excellent deal.

The downside to this method is that the seller may think their jewelry is more valuable than it is, so even if you think the price they ask for is unfair, there’s not much you can do about it if they’re not willing to get an expert appraisal.

#3 – Online Stores

One of the best places to buy engagement rings in Austin (and many other places) is an online marketplace. Online jewelry stores often feature an organized and user-friendly listing where you can find plenty of antique rings.

In these places, you can also get a detailed description of the ring and why it has the value shown on the page. Online stores often give people various payment options, shipping, and more. This is a convenient way to buy rings if you don’t want to waste too much time.

Tips to Buy a Vintage Engagement Ring the Right Way

Buying engagement rings may be difficult, especially if you’re looking for vintage pieces. Some of the tips we can give you to make the best decision possible include:

  • Get an appraiser to verify the ring’s value before you buy it.
  • Understand the ring’s grading scale (Cut, Color, Carat, and Clarity).
  • Do research on different historical eras. This will allow you to find the best style for you and your partner.
  • Don’t fall for scams that sell replicas of old rings.
  • If possible, ask the seller about the ring’s history and previous owners.

Why Are Vintage Engagement Rings So Cheap?

Contrary to popular belief, not all antique engagement rings are expensive. Some engagement rings are so cheap because you don’t have to pay for new materials or a ring designer, meaning you could get a better diamond for a lower price.
Keep in mind that this may not always be the case. The antique diamond ring may be more expensive than a newer piece if it is rare. It mainly depends on the gemstone or the style of the ring.

How Much Is a Vintage Engagement Ring Worth?

It depends on several factors, such as the value of the diamond/mounting. For example, you will not pay the same amount for a white gold ring as a platinum one. Usually, you can expect to pay from $6,000 to $103,000 for a vintage/antique ring.
Rare or signed pieces will likely cost even more, as they’re unique jewelry that not everyone has.

What Is the Old Rule for Buying an Engagement Ring?

The rule states you should spend at least three months’ salary on your engagement ring. Even though no one is forced to follow this rule, many people do it.
